User-Friendly Navigation for Shopify Shopping

A seamless shopping experience begins with easy to navigate navigation. When customers can here quickly find what they're looking for, they're more likely to discover your products and finalize their purchases. Therefore, prioritize a logical sitemap that allows customers to rapidly navigate through your product categories, collections, and individual product pages.

Consider using a clear menu structure with succinct labels. Make use of pathways to show customers their actual location within your site. Furthermore, implement a powerful search function that allows for precise product discovery. By prioritizing user-friendly navigation, you can substantially improve the aggregate shopping experience on your Shopify store.
